Benefits of Licensing Artwork for DTG Printing

Increase Revenue and Visibility

For artists, licensing your artwork for printing can open doors to increased revenue and visibility. Licensing allows your designs to be reproduced and used on other platforms by different businesses. This not only generates additional income but also exposes your work to a larger audience.

Enhance Product Line and Reduce Time and Effort

For printers, obtaining artwork licenses can greatly enhance business. Licensed artwork offers wonderful variety to your product line and can help establish a reputation for quality. Since the artwork is already created, you save time and effort on design creation.

How to License Artwork for DTG Printing

Understand Copyright Laws

Before diving into the licensing process, it is important to understand copyright laws. If you are using someone else's work, it is essential to ensure you have their explicit permission. Artists generally retain copyrights on their work, which means they have the right to reproduce, distribute, publicly display or perform, and create derivative works.

Artwork Licensing Agreement

An artwork licensing agreement allows another party to legally use an artist’s work. This contract should clearly define the terms and conditions of the license, including how the artist's work can be used, where it can be used, for how long it can be used, and any payment terms.

FAQ Section

What is Art Licensing?

Art licensing is the process where artists grant permission to a business to reproduce and sell their artwork for a specified period. This is achieved through an art licensing agreement.

Is It Necessary To Obtain A License To Print Someone Else’s Artwork?

Yes. It’s important to respect copyright laws. If you're reproducing someone else’s artwork for commercial use, it's legally required to get their explicit permission through an artwork licensing agreement.

How Can Licensing Help Artists?

Licensing can serve as a significant income source for artists. It also exposes their work to larger audiences, hence potentially increasing their visibility and popularity.

How Does Licensing Benefit DTG Printers?

For DTG printers, licensing can differentiate and enrich their product lines, saving them time and effort on the design process while also potentially attracting a larger customer base.
